Context: The Voltaire Myth Cardano’s roadmap has always been academic—research, peer review, then implementation. The Voltaire era promises on-chain governance through CIP-1694, allowing ADA holders to vote on protocol changes directly. Protocol v11 is widely assumed to be the activation enabler, though IOHK has never confirmed this explicitly. The native token ADA already functions as a stake and fee token, but governance voting would add another layer of utility—at least in theory. The upgrade likely includes changes to the Plutus smart contract platform (Plutus V3), enhanced sidechain support, or modifications to the Ouroboros consensus to reduce latency. But without a published spec, we are left reading tea leaves.

Mapping the invisible costs of governance abstraction: If protocol v11 activates on-chain voting, the real cost won’t be gas fees—it will be the concentration of power. On-chain governance across Ethereum, Solana, and Cosmos consistently sees voter turnout below 5%. Cardano, with its 3 million+ staking addresses, will likely be no different. The “community decision-making” narrative is a facade; whales and VCs will control the voting outcomes. Based on my 2024 audit of optimistic rollup dispute resolution, I found that even with mathematically perfect game theory, governance can be gamed when a minority controls the majority of token voting power. Cardano’s Voltaire governance structure, even if elegantly designed, cannot escape this fundamental political economy.
